    I made 2 Classics through the Federation and fished about 40 pro level tournaments (BASS Invitationals and FLW Stren series) between 1984-2007. The Federation Program isn’t what it once was. If I was doing it today I’d fish one region of the BASS Opens with the goal of making the Classic. Three tournaments at a outlay of about 10K probably isn’t going to bankrupt you. I did it part time and was happy to break even most years and I made out better well a few years. If anyone tries to sell you that fishing is a dream job keep in mind nightmares are dreams too.
